








高中信息技術(shù)浙教版 (2019)必修1 數(shù)據(jù)與計(jì)算2.3 用算法解決問題的過程說課ppt課件
展開
這是一份高中信息技術(shù)浙教版 (2019)必修1 數(shù)據(jù)與計(jì)算2.3 用算法解決問題的過程說課ppt課件,共19頁。PPT課件主要包含了權(quán)值冪,字符串“11001”,正向遍歷,反向遍歷,抽象建模,編寫程序等內(nèi)容,歡迎下載使用。
字符串的應(yīng)用(二進(jìn)制換十進(jìn)制)
信息技術(shù)必修1數(shù)據(jù)與計(jì)算
二進(jìn)制換十進(jìn)制——位權(quán)展開求和法
每一位上的數(shù)乘以其對應(yīng)的權(quán)值,再進(jìn)行求和
作業(yè)本P35 要點(diǎn)提示-索引
fr 語句的用法1:fr in:
知識(shí)回顧:字符串元素的遍歷
課本拓展鏈接:end=” ”的作用。P81
fr 語句的用法2:fr in range(起點(diǎn),終點(diǎn),步長):
說一說字符串遍歷的兩種方法的優(yōu)缺點(diǎn)
逆向遍歷字符串選擇什么方法呢?
range(0,len(s),1)
range(-1,-len(s)-1,-1)
切片格式變量[起點(diǎn):終點(diǎn):步長]
設(shè)s為輸入的二進(jìn)制。以s=“11001”為例。n=len(s)=5 ;
列表分析
核心要素有哪些?選擇怎樣的處理方式?
1x24+1x23+0x22
1x24+1x23+0x22+0x21
1x24+1x23+0x22+0x21+1x20
若s是輸入的二進(jìn)制值呢?計(jì)算模型怎么修改?
s=input()sjz=0fr i in range(0,len(s),1): a=s[i] sjz=sjz+int(a)*2**(len(s)-1-i)print(sjz)
可能是字母,需要分類討論
當(dāng) a是字母的時(shí)候, b變成a對應(yīng)的數(shù)值當(dāng)a是數(shù)字的時(shí)候,b對a做數(shù)據(jù)類型的轉(zhuǎn)換
k=int(input("請輸入進(jìn)制類型k"))s=input("請輸入k進(jìn)制的值")sjz=0fr i in range(0,len(s),1): a=s[i] if a>="0" and a
相關(guān)課件
這是一份高中信息技術(shù)學(xué)考復(fù)習(xí)必修1數(shù)據(jù)與計(jì)算第二章第二節(jié)算法的控制結(jié)構(gòu)第三節(jié)用算法解決問題的過程教學(xué)課件,共24頁。PPT課件主要包含了范例網(wǎng)上購票等內(nèi)容,歡迎下載使用。
這是一份浙教版 (2019)必修1 數(shù)據(jù)與計(jì)算2.3 用算法解決問題的過程公開課教學(xué)ppt課件,文件包含浙教版2019必修1數(shù)據(jù)與計(jì)算23用算法解決問題的過程教學(xué)課件pptx、浙教版2019必修1數(shù)據(jù)與計(jì)算23用算法解決問題的過程教學(xué)設(shè)計(jì)docx等2份課件配套教學(xué)資源,其中PPT共13頁, 歡迎下載使用。
這是一份高中信息技術(shù)浙教版 (2019)必修1 數(shù)據(jù)與計(jì)算2.3 用算法解決問題的過程評優(yōu)課課件ppt,文件包含23《用算法解決問題的過程》課件PPTpptx、23《用算法解決問題的過程》教案docx等2份課件配套教學(xué)資源,其中PPT共13頁, 歡迎下載使用。

相關(guān)課件 更多
- 1.電子資料成功下載后不支持退換,如發(fā)現(xiàn)資料有內(nèi)容錯(cuò)誤問題請聯(lián)系客服,如若屬實(shí),我們會(huì)補(bǔ)償您的損失
- 2.壓縮包下載后請先用軟件解壓,再使用對應(yīng)軟件打開;軟件版本較低時(shí)請及時(shí)更新
- 3.資料下載成功后可在60天以內(nèi)免費(fèi)重復(fù)下載